FantasyFootballNerd.com Launches Fantasy Draft Challenge

FantasyFootballNerd.com, the leading fantasy football rankings aggregator, announced the immediate availability of it's 2009 Fantasy Football Draft Challenge.

Oshkosh, WI, July 10, 2009 --(PR.com)-- This free game allows players to draft a team while staying under their salary cap. Players draft 1 quarterback, 2 running backs, 3 wide receivers, 1 tight end, 1 defense, and 1 kicker. Players score points each week during the season and the top 3 players at the end of the year win a plethora of prizes.

Prizes include free subscriptions for the 2010 season to the most popular fantasy football pay sites. RotoWire, Fantasy Football Trader, The Huddle, Draft Sharks, Sports Grumblings, Fantasy Pros 911, Football Docs, Dynasty Rogues, and Art of the Fan are the official sponsors of the Fantasy Football Nerd Draft Challenge.

"We've partnered with the leading fantasy football websites to get free memberships for the 2010 season. Winning your leagues next year should be a breeze!", said J. Joseph Dyken, founder of FantasyFootballNerd.com.

Users can select among 1,000 active NFL players. The salary cap in the contest prevents users from drafting the best players at each position, thus forcing them to make some bold predictions as to who will produce the most points at a given value.

Player values are based upon the consensus rankings from FantasyFootballNerd.com which takes the "wisdom of the crowd" to a new level by aggregating the fantasy football rankings of multiple fantasy football websites.

The Nerd's innovative draft rankings system provides a consensus ranking for overall draft rankings as well as positional rankings. In theory, having 19 heads is better than 1. It's useful for seeing what the experts from the major fantasy football websites are thinking and projecting. FantasyFootballNerd.com brings that collective intelligence into one location.

Users have until September 9, 2009 to create or update their team. The Challenge closes on that date, however they'll be able to check the Leaderboard throughout the season to see where they are in the standings.
